Output 50f99571adf01e07739e77b0c995574c45cbf030166fc0945ecfcd818345674c:0

value
3502795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a23ea1168e4ecf65da5d3e6f03d84865004d7ee6 OP_EQUAL
address
3GUtRBDJspSVaCwvSwUDaq8abUtm49GXfE
transaction
50f99571adf01e07739e77b0c995574c45cbf030166fc0945ecfcd818345674c
spent
true